Those John McCain highway signs springing up around Clark County are still a novelty in a state that historically hasn't even been a pimple on the face of the presidential primary season every fourth winter.
But 2000 is different.
The signs touting the Arizona Republican senator are just the first outward indication here of the campaign. It has been brewing behind the scenes for months but is getting considerably more visible.
